20 g copper at 40 degree celsius is dropped into a constant volume calorimeter containing 100 g water at 20 degree celsius. neglect the heat capacity of calorimeter. find the change in entropy of copper and the change in entropy of water. is the transfer of heat from heat from copper to water a spontaneous process? justify

specific heat of copper: 0.390 Jg^-1K^-1

specific heat of water: 4.184 Jg^-1K^-1
